Stayed here on Mother's Day. Paid €198 for a Double Room (B&B) and €142 for a Single Room (B&B). The rooms we were allocated did not look like those on the website and had a dreadful outlook. Decor was very old fashioned and not to our taste - I suppose some would call it "retro". The bedrooms were very hot and we were unable to cool them down except by opening the window, which attracted seagulls onto our window sill. A fan was provided but it only moved the hot around the room, rather than actually cooling it. Bed was quite firm but comfortable. Service in the Oyster Bar was apathetic. Breakfast was chaotic - the layout of the buffet just doesn't work as people trying to enter the dining room have to wade through guests who are selecting their buffet items and it was difficult to reach the cereals as they are on elevated containers on the bar top. There were no friend eggs, beans or mushrooms offered as part of the hot buffet and a supplement of €3 was payable if you wanted Eggs Benedict - definitely not a 4 star experience. Discounted overnight car parking (€10) at Hynes' Yard Car Park but this is a 5 minute walk from the hotel (there is a set down area outside for drop-off & collection). The hotel is in a fantastic location, right in the heart of the city. Overall, our experience was very negative which was a shame as we had looked forward to this visit for a long time.
